logo

Output 077c51941c25dc15661a704db7a961958e02caafe5a1da41169cf4883f428ea0:6

value
27340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f703e3e06edc99feeba96aa4e12d1cd2706bef6 OP_EQUAL
address
3BrFPdJ8ngMtmEBPHr2ePbtMrYsR99ZxJV
transaction
077c51941c25dc15661a704db7a961958e02caafe5a1da41169cf4883f428ea0